Commit 1316b6e4 authored by Linus Walleij's avatar Linus Walleij

dt-bindings: display: Augment s6e63m0 bindings

This fixes the following problems with the s6e63m0 display
bindings:

- When used on the DSI bus, the panel is listed directly as
  a subnode on the DSI host so the "port" node is not
  compulsory. Remove "port" from required properties.

- The panel contains its own backlight control, so reference
  the backlight common properties and list default-brightness
  and max-brightness as supported but optional properties.

Cc: devicetree@vger.kernel.org
Signed-off-by: default avatarLinus Walleij <linus.walleij@linaro.org>
Reviewed-by: default avatarRob Herring <robh@kernel.org>
Link: https://patchwork.freedesktop.org/patch/msgid/20210101114522.1981838-1-linus.walleij@linaro.org
parent 9254cd1d
...@@ -11,6 +11,7 @@ maintainers: ...@@ -11,6 +11,7 @@ maintainers:
allOf: allOf:
- $ref: panel-common.yaml# - $ref: panel-common.yaml#
- $ref: /schemas/leds/backlight/common.yaml#
properties: properties:
compatible: compatible:
...@@ -19,6 +20,8 @@ properties: ...@@ -19,6 +20,8 @@ properties:
reg: true reg: true
reset-gpios: true reset-gpios: true
port: true port: true
default-brightness: true
max-brightness: true
vdd3-supply: vdd3-supply:
description: VDD regulator description: VDD regulator
...@@ -31,7 +34,6 @@ required: ...@@ -31,7 +34,6 @@ required:
- reset-gpios - reset-gpios
- vdd3-supply - vdd3-supply
- vci-supply - vci-supply
- port
unevaluatedProperties: false unevaluatedProperties: false
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ment